Description

The question of ecumenical and interreligious dialogue is undoubtedly one of the most important issues for today's society, since the historical responsibility of religions for building peace through nonviolent mediation of conflicts is becoming more and more evident. The present book is the result of some research published in scientific journals in the area of theology and deals briefly with some questions concerning ecumenical and interreligious dialogue in the current context. May the encounter with the other lead to the identity maturity of each one involved in the dialogue, through the cultivation of a healthy sense of alterity and empathy, and broaden the horizons of meaning so that all together may seek to build the Reign of God in the life of society.
